7 Facts to Consider While Comparing Universities Online:

1. Course Content and Structure
2. Location
3. Academic Reputation
4. Placement Opportunities
5. Student Life
6. Entry Requirement & Affordability
7. Student Satisfaction

1. Course Content and Structure

The first thing you need to decide is which course you want to pursue. After the final selection, of course, you can easily compare universities and colleges. While comparing the courses look at how the course is structured. Consider not only the content, because two courses with the same name can have mightily different curriculum. Go through all-important questions such as, how much freedom are you getting in selecting modules? Will you get a lot of lectures or more individual study time? How many hours of teaching time will be there? Answers and preferences of all these questions will help you to make a decision.

2. Location

Selection of the location is also very important. Finalize the location where you want to study. From the self-contained campuses to city universities, you should consider which location you would like to reside in. Would you prefer to live in a city or rural area? Where would you like to spend your hangout times; on a sea beach or trekking the mountains? All those students who favor buzzing nightlife will get bored in the universities located in a rural area, so find the preferred location you are interested in. Think about the cost of living in that area. Consider the transportation facilities.

3. Academic Reputation

Academic reputation is the most important factor to be compared while choosing the correct college. It is essential for all the institutes of higher education. Find out the reputation of the university as a whole as well as the particular course you are planning to study. What are the Admission requirements? Is the degree from this university as highly prestigious as a degree from another university?

4. Placement Opportunities

Finding a university that guarantees 100% placement assistance can assure placement even before graduation. In the current situation where the corona pandemic has exhausted almost all the sectors, assurance of job means a lot. Before enrolling in any college you should investigate some questions such as Does the university provide Placement assistance or not? What sort of placement opportunities do they offer? How much the graduates are earning? Does the university have links with recruiters and employers? Does the university have a high level of employment among its graduates?

5. Student Life

Some universities have very interesting clubs and societies for the students, which help them to adjust to the campus culture and making friends with the same interest. You should check some important factors such as, what types of events are going around campus? What is available to do outside the college? Whether you can enjoy your hangout times and nightlife or not? What type of student union is there?

6. Entry Requirement & Affordability

While comparing the universities, you should check the entry requirements like the eligibility, tuition fees, course duration, and language requirement to assure that the course is affordable for you. Compare the cost of accommodation, living costs in the particular area.

7. Student Satisfaction

Student satisfaction is one of the most significant metrics in comparing universities. Try to collect the opinion of those students who have already attended the university.

These were some chief yardsticks to be compared while choosing an accurate university for you.
